Get In Touch With Our ExpertsIs First Source Electronics an ITAR-registered manufacturer?
Yes. FSE is fully ITAR registered and maintains NIST SP 800-171 compliance to safeguard Controlled Unclassified Information (CUI). The facility includes restricted-access zones built specifically for high-consequence defense and aerospace programs.

What workmanship standards does FSE use for aerospace wire harnesses and cables?
FSE builds to IPC-A-610 and IPC/WHMA-A-620 Class 3 — the highest workmanship class, required for aerospace wire networks, satellite control enclosures, and tactical vehicle assemblies. These are the standards needed to meet the extreme vibration, thermal cycling, and zero-failure thresholds demanded by defense primes.
How does FSE handle counterfeit mitigation and supply chain assurance for defense programs?
FSE intervenes at the design stage with comprehensive Bill of Materials auditing, component cross-referencing, and counterfeit mitigation protocols. Long-lead and obsolescence-risk components are flagged early, secure local cross-references are established, and every part is traceable through the full assembly lifecycle.
